*Note:* It is worth noting that the mail() function is not suitable for
larger volumes of email in a loop. This function opens and closes an
SMTP socket for each email, which is not very efficient.
For the sending of large amounts of email, see the > PEAR::Mail, and >
PEAR::Mail_Queue packages.
